Some oral and maxillofacial surgeons embark on further training to perform facial cosmetic surgery, treat conditions related to cancer, perform microvascular surgery of the head or neck, or correct congenital face and skull abnormalities in children (such as cleft lip and palate). All OMSs are qualified to administer anesthesia, but complex procedures like microvascular reconstruction need a dedicated anesthesiologist to monitor the health of the patient during surgery. Our surgeons, Diplomates of the American Board of Oral Surgeons, maintain their board certification through ongoing continuing education, passing the American Board of Oral & Maxillofacial Surgery Recertification Examination every eight to ten years, and successfully completing an Office Anesthesia Evaluation every five years.
